Abstract
The invention relates to a portable household intelligent medicine box, which comprises a medicine storage box body and a medicine feeding device; the medicine storage box body comprises a shell, a rotating shaft, a medicine storage cavity, a closed cavity and a fixed cover; the medicine storage cavities are in a plurality of circular arc sector structures and are uniformly arranged between the inner side of the shell and the rotating shaft; a medicine taking port is arranged at the bottom of the surface of the shell relative to any medicine storage cavity; the bottom of the drug delivery device is respectively provided with a central processing module, a power device, a power supply module, a Bluetooth module, a temperature sensor and a humidity sensor; and the central processing module is connected with an APP client on the external equipment in a Bluetooth mode. Background
Population aging presents a significant pressure and challenge to the global medical system. Studies have shown that about 25% of elderly persons are not prescribed medication, and that this incorrect medication is highly likely to lead to poor prognosis and increased mortality. Drug safety is a serious concern for patients and healthcare providers.
In recent years, along with the development of economy and the improvement of living standard, people pay more attention to health, and the market demand of intelligent medicine boxes is increasing. However, the existing medicine box products are limited by single function setting, and can not simultaneously meet the medicine taking demands of the old in many aspects. And the requirements of the old on the voice reminding, the safe storage, the medicine taking effect and the like of the medicine box are simultaneously considered, so that the compliance, the safety and the effectiveness of medicine taking of patients are improved, the recovery of diseases is further promoted, the sustainable development of national sanitation economy is ensured, and the medicine box is worthy of deep discussion and research.
The intelligent medicine box for the elderly in the market at home and abroad at present mainly comprises a simple medicine storage function medicine box, a voice reminding function medicine box and a medicine box with intelligent software. Although a number of designs, the following deficiencies remain:
First category: simple medicine storage function medicine box. The medicine box can store small-package medicines in a classified manner, has no medicine taking time, frequency and medicine amount distinguishing and reminding functions, cannot acquire various physiological indexes of a user, cannot give targeted medicine taking reminding, and cannot monitor the actual medicine taking condition of the user.
The second category: a medicine box with voice reminding function. The medicine box has the functions of recording and timing reminding on the basis of the first-type simple medicine storage function medicine box, but the practical difficulty of the aged with hearing impairment is not considered.
Third category: medicine box with intelligent software. The medicine box can be directly connected with a mobile phone through intelligent software, and families and doctors can monitor the medicine condition of patients remotely, but the medicine box is inconvenient for the old to operate easily; only mechanical reminding of the medication time is performed, and when faults occur, the medication dosage cannot be manually adjusted, so that hidden danger of medication exists; the dosage and the time of the product need to be manually split by patients, and the situation of wrong split medicine or wrong setting of medicine taking time can occur; during the administration of certain drugs, the corresponding index needs to be checked regularly, and then the next step of scheme is determined, such as anticoagulation drugs for periodically detecting the blood coagulation function: warfarin, etc.; drugs with impaired liver and kidney function: statins, etc.; and antihypertensive drugs, hypoglycemic drugs and the like, but the current medicine taking reminder does not have the function.

Example 1
Referring to fig. 1, fig. 1 is a schematic perspective view of a portable intelligent medicine box for home use according to the present invention. The portable household intelligent medicine box comprises a medicine storage box body 1 and a medicine feeding device 2; the medicine storage box body 1 comprises a shell 11, a rotating shaft 12, a medicine storage cavity 13, a closed cavity 14 and a fixed cover 15; the shell 11 is fixed on the surface of the drug delivery device 2 in a hollow cylindrical structure; the rotating shaft 12 is in a hollow structure and is arranged at the central position inside the shell 11, and the top and the bottom of the rotating shaft 12 are provided with internal thread structures 121; a plurality of openings 122 are respectively arranged above and around the bottom of the rotating shaft 12; the medicine storage cavities 13 are multiple and are respectively in a circular arc sector structure and are uniformly arranged between the inner side of the shell 11 and the rotating shaft 12; the inside of the medicine storage cavity 13 is of a hollow structure; a closed cavity 14 is arranged between any two medicine storage cavities 13; the bottom of each medicine storage cavity 13 is provided with a medicine receiving disc 131; a fixed disc 132 is arranged above the medicine receiving disc 131, and a medicine placing cylinder 133 is communicated above the fixed disc 132; the bottom of the fixed disc 132 is provided with a one-way valve structure 134 at the position communicated with the medicine placing cylinder 133; the bottom of the surface of the shell 11 is provided with a medicine taking port 111 at a position corresponding to any medicine storage cavity 13; the top of the middle part of the fixed cover 15 is provided with a knob 151, and the bottom is provided with an external thread structure 152 matched with the internal thread structure 121; a closed structure is arranged between the bottom surface of the fixed cover 15 and the plurality of medicine storage cavities 13; the periphery of the surface of the fixed cover 15 is divided into a structure opposite to the medicine storage cavities 13 and the closed cavities 14, a counter 16 is fixedly arranged at the back of the fixed cover 15 corresponding to each medicine storage cavity 13, and a telescopic push rod 161 is arranged at the bottom of the counter 16; the telescopic push rods 161 are respectively opposite to the central positions of the medicine placing cylinders 133;
The drug delivery device 2 is in a square structure, and the inside of the drug delivery device is in a hollow structure; the bottom of the drug delivery device 2 is respectively provided with a central processing module (chip) 21, a power device 22, a power module 23, a Bluetooth module 24, a temperature sensor 25 and a humidity sensor 26; the front surface of the drug delivery device 2 is also provided with an external keyboard 27 and a voice playing module 28, and the right surface is provided with a charging port 29; the external keyboard 27 comprises a display 271, a switch button 272 and control buttons 273; the drug delivery device 2 is arranged at the bottom of the drug storage box body 1, and a power device 22 in the drug delivery device 2 is fixedly connected with the bottom of the rotating shaft 12 in the drug storage box body 1; the central processing module 21, the power device 22, the Bluetooth module 24, the temperature sensor 25, the humidity sensor 26, the external keyboard 27 and the voice playing module 28 are respectively connected with the power module 23; the counter 16 is connected with the power module 23 through the openings 122 on the upper part and the bottom of the rotating shaft 12 respectively in a wired way; the central processing module 21 is connected with the counter 16, the power device 22, the Bluetooth module 24, the temperature sensor 25, the humidity sensor 26, the external keyboard 27 and the voice playing module 28 in a wired or wireless manner; the central processing module 21 is connected with an APP client on external equipment (a mobile phone or a computer) in a Bluetooth or wireless signal mode.
It should be noted that: the medicine storage box body 1 is provided with a plurality of medicine storage cavities 13, so that a patient can store single or multiple therapeutic medicines at the same time, and the therapeutic effect of the patient can be ensured; the fixed disc 132 arranged above the medicine receiving disc 131 in the medicine storage cavity 13 and the medicine placing cylinder 133 communicated with the upper part of the fixed disc 132 are used for storing therapeutic medicines (especially granular oral medicines), and the medicine receiving disc 131 is used for taking out the medicines quantitatively provided by the medicine box body; the rotation shaft 12 is connected with the power device 22, so that the medicine storage cavities 13 in the medicine storage box body 1 can be controlled to rotate freely, and the corresponding medicine storage cavities 13 can be controlled to rotate to be opposite to the medicine taking port 111 at the bottom surface position of the surface of the shell 11 through a program set by the central module 21 or the mobile phone end APP, so that the patient can take the current medicine conveniently, and the medicine storage box is convenient to use; The power device 22 is a motor, and can select an optimal way to forward or reverse the medicine storage cavity 13 of the currently required type of medicine to the medicine taking port 111 according to the medicine taking type, frequency and time set by the central processing module 21; the design of the closed cavity 14 in the shell 11 can control the closed cavity 14 to rotate to be opposite to the medicine taking port 111 arranged on the shell 11 through the power device 22 when the medicine box body is not in use, so that the medicine taking port 11 can be closed; the middle position of the back of the fixed cover 15 is in threaded fit and fixed connection with the top of the rotating shaft 12, so that the fixed cover 15 can rotate along with the medicine storage cavity 13, the medicine storage cavity 13 is conveniently sealed and fixed, and the fixed cover 15 is convenient to detach, so that medicine is added to the medicine storage cylinder 133 in the medicine storage cavity 13; The bottom of the fixed disc 132 is provided with a one-way valve structure 134 at the position communicated with the medicine placing cylinder 133, so that the medicine in the medicine placing cylinder 133 can not fall off actively under the action of gravity, and can fall off quantitatively under the action of external force of the counter 16; the design of the structure of the fixed cover 15 which is divided into the opposite parts of the medicine storage cavity 13 and the closed cavity 14 can facilitate the pasting of the names of medicines stored in the current medicine storage cavity 13 and the usage amount and description on the surface of the fixed cover 15 opposite to each medicine storage cavity 13, thereby enhancing the memory of patients, preventing mistakes and ensuring the medication safety; the counter 16 arranged on the back of the fixed cover 15 can be controlled by the central processing module 21 to control the telescopic push rod 161 to stretch in the medicine placing cylinder 133, so that the medicine in the medicine placing cylinder 133 can be quantitatively pushed downwards to drop onto the medicine receiving disc 131, and a patient can take the medicine conveniently; The external keyboard 27 arranged on the front surface of the drug delivery device 2 can open the display 271 through the switch button 272, then control the start of the drug box by inputting a password through the control button 273, and input and record the total amount of drug put in each current drug storage cavity 13 through the control button 273 or the mobile phone terminal APP, and set the frequency, time and dosage of taking the drugs in each drug storage cavity 13, so that the patient can clearly know the current drug type and content in each drug storage box 13 through the data displayed on the display 271 when using the drug box, thereby being convenient for timely managing the drugs; the voice playing module 28 arranged in the drug administration device 2 can send out a prompt before the time of taking the drug to ensure that the patient takes the drug on time; The APP client on the external device connected to the central processing module 21 can bind a plurality of mobile phone numbers or micro signals, so that the patient family can assist the patient in recording and analyzing the drug data, in addition, the APP client can send reminding drug taking and drug taking record data acquisition, monitor and manage health data, feed back in real time and propose advice on the type, dosage and frequency of the drug, whether immediate help is required or not, and the like, and ensure the medication safety; the patient can manually input the instructions for the medicine in each medicine storage cavity 13 in the system through an external keyboard 27, so that before each medicine taking, the related diet and the incompatibility of the patient can be voice-broadcast through a voice playing module 28 arranged in the medicine feeding device 2, thereby realizing the related tabu familiar of the medicine in the heart and ensuring the medication safety of the patient; before taking the medicine, the patient can also input the current medicine taking amount by self through the external keyboard 27 or the mobile phone APP to check and confirm whether the medicine taking amount is the same as the medicine taking amount specified by the current medicine instruction book, so that the phenomenon of poor treatment effect or poisoning caused by insufficient or excessive medicine taking amount is avoided; the temperature sensor 25 and the humidity sensor 26 arranged in the drug delivery device 2 can be respectively connected with the mobile phone terminal APP in a Bluetooth connection mode, and can early warn in advance for the continuous high temperature of the external environment, thereby effectively avoiding adverse effects on drug efficacy caused by the change of the external temperature and humidity;
The invention relates to a use method of a portable household intelligent medicine box, which comprises the following steps: firstly, medicines are put into a medicine placing cylinder 133 arranged in each medicine storage cavity 13 by rotating and disassembling a fixed cover 15, various types of medicines and the total amount of the medicines put into the medicine placing cylinder are recorded through an external keyboard 27 or a mobile phone terminal APP, the medicine taking frequency, time and medicine taking amount of the various types of medicines are set, then the medicine storage cavities 13 are sealed by rotating the fixed cover 15 again, and the top of a telescopic push rod 161 arranged on the back of each counter 16 is opposite to the medicines at the top of the medicine placing cylinder 133;
When a patient uses the intelligent medicine box, a display screen 271 is opened through a switch button 272 arranged on an external keyboard 27, a password is manually input through a control button 273, and after the password is input correctly, the type, the total amount of administration or the information such as the frequency, the time and the dosage of administration of medicines, the current temperature and the humidity in the medicine box can be checked on the display screen 271 and a mobile phone APP; when the voice playing module 28 wakes up the taking time, the patient can automatically control the braking device 22 to drive the rotating shaft 12 to rotate by clicking the control key 273 arranged on the external keyboard 27, so that the medicine storage cavity 13 for storing the type of medicine to be taken currently is rotated to the position opposite to the medicine taking port 111 according to the setting in the system, and meanwhile, the central processing module 21 controls the telescopic push rod 161 arranged at the bottom of the counter 16 to perform stop-stop forward extension according to the medicine taking amount set by the system, so that the medicine in the medicine storage cylinder 133 is pushed out and falls into the medicine receiving disc 131, and the patient can take and take the medicine through the medicine taking port 111; after the patient takes the medicine from the medicine taking port 111, the control button 273 can be clicked again to control the power device to rotate again, so that the patient can take another medicine or rotate to close the medicine taking port 111; after each time of quantitative medicine dispensing, the information such as the residual content, the medicine taking frequency, the time and the medicine taking amount of the current type of medicine can be synchronously recorded on the display screen 271 and the mobile phone APP which are arranged on the external keyboard 27, so that the medicine can be conveniently fed back in real time to manage the medicine, and the family members of patients can assist in medicine management, and the use safety of the medicine is ensured.
